36.5pc growth of remittance inflow till April 12
  Date : 13-04-2026

 

(BSS) - Inflow of remittances witnessed a year-on-year growth of 36.5 percent reaching US$1,437 million in the first 12 days of April, according to the latest data of Bangladesh Bank (BB) issued here today.

Last year, during the same period, the country`s remittance inflow was $1,052 million.

During the July to April 12, 2026 of the current fiscal year, expatriates sent remittances of $27,645 million, which was $22,838 million during the same period of the previous fiscal year.
